composer create-project --prefer-dist laravel/laravel blog. The end result is a silky smooth single-page experience. Inertia is a library that combines the best of both server-side rendering (SSR) and client-side rendering (CSR) by allowing developers to build SPAs using server-side routing and controllers. Posted by 3 days ago. Laravel Inertia is a templating language and Inertia is working with vue js. What is Inertia.js? Inertia.js is a framework created by Jonathan Reinink for creating server-driven single page apps. Events. Sponsors Inertia provides an event system that allows you to "hook into" the various lifecycle events of the library. Wrong about laravel being unreliable. 220. visit. However, in the event that you'd like more fine-grain control over the form submission, there's nothing stopping you from making a classic XHR request. Inertia tightly couples the backend to … Find full documentation at inertiajs.com. Contributing. log (` Starting a visit to ${event. To use Inertia you need both a server-side adapter as well as a client-side adapter. If you're interested in contributing to Inertia.js, please read our contributing guide. Install Jetstream: Inertia.js allows developers to write single-page applications using classic server-side routing and controllers. With Inertia you are able to build single-page apps using classic server-side routing and controllers, without building an API. The ColdBox adapter for Inertia.js. Registering listeners. View Entire Discussion (15 Comments) More posts from the laravel community. The Laravel adapter for Inertia.js. Using Inertia to submit forms works well for the vast majority of situations. According to its official documentation: Inertia is a new approach to building classic server-driven web apps. Inertia.js Yii 2 Adapter. This is the Yii 2 server-side adapter for Inertia. To register an event listener, use the Inertia.on() method.. import {Inertia} from '@inertiajs/inertia' Inertia. Install Laravel 8: here, we need to install laravel 8 application using composer command. url} `)}). Building an Inertia application is a lot like building a typical Vue application; however, you will use Laravel's router instead of Vue router. detail. Inertia then dynamically swaps out the previous page component with the new page component, and updates the history state. Inertia.js lets you quickly build modern single-page React, Vue and Svelte apps using classic server-side routing and controllers. The Inertia.js stack provided by Jetstream uses Vue.js as its templating language. Contribute to elpete/cbInertia development by creating an account on GitHub. To learn more about how this is technically done, see the protocol page. Contribute to inertiajs/inertia-laravel development by creating an account on GitHub. on ('start', (event) => {console. An excellent library to use here is axios, which is what Inertia uses under the hood. To me, Inertia.js is like writing classic Laravel but use Vue instead of jQuery and without having to setup complicated Vue SPA with router and state management. And updates the history state official documentation: Inertia is a silky smooth single-page experience component with the new component... To learn more about how this what is inertia js the Yii 2 server-side adapter for Inertia Inertia an. ) method.. import { Inertia } from ' @ inertiajs/inertia ' Inertia templating language classic... From ' @ inertiajs/inertia ' Inertia build single-page apps using classic server-side routing controllers! Tightly couples the backend to … What is inertia.js new approach to building classic web. Web apps done, see the protocol page to `` hook into '' the various lifecycle events of library. That allows you to `` hook into '' the various lifecycle events of the.. Updates the history state which is What Inertia uses under the hood is a framework by. Language and Inertia is a templating language and Inertia is working with Vue js guide. Provided by Jetstream uses Vue.js as its templating language dynamically swaps out the previous page,! Uses Vue.js as its templating language and Inertia is a framework created Jonathan! = > { console well for the vast majority of situations templating language using. Install laravel 8: here, we need to install laravel 8: here we... For the vast majority of situations the protocol page } from ' @ inertiajs/inertia ' Inertia you build... An API `` hook into '' the various lifecycle events of the.! Vue.Js as its templating language and Inertia is working with Vue js with Inertia you able. And updates the history state is axios, which is What Inertia uses under hood... Of the library inertia.js is a silky smooth single-page experience various lifecycle events of the library and Svelte apps classic. Building an API you are able to build single-page apps using classic server-side routing and controllers are to. Its official documentation: Inertia is working with Vue js contributing guide if you 're in... Previous page component, and updates the history state $ { event into '' various... Single-Page React, Vue and Svelte apps using classic server-side routing and controllers couples the to... { event visit to $ { event 8: here, we to! Visit to $ { event What Inertia uses under the hood is inertia.js couples the backend …... Jonathan Reinink for creating server-driven single page apps using classic server-side routing controllers... Server-Side routing and controllers from the laravel community is working with Vue js use Inertia.on. Vue js laravel Inertia is working with Vue js, without building an API you quickly build modern single-page,... @ inertiajs/inertia ' Inertia apps using classic server-side routing and controllers inertia.js stack provided by Jetstream uses Vue.js as templating...: here, we need to install laravel 8 application using composer command 15 ). Web apps more posts from the laravel community works well for the vast majority of situations and updates history! Register an event system that allows you to `` hook into '' the lifecycle. Uses under the hood use the Inertia.on ( ) method.. import Inertia... And Svelte apps using classic server-side routing and controllers, without building an API previous page component, updates...

University Of Arkansas Women's Soccer, K-state Women's Basketball Roster 2020, Big Mac Meal Calories, K-state Women's Basketball Roster 2020, Radio Station Canton, Ohio, Jeff Bridges Net Worth 2020, Nepal Authentic Dining,